The British Isles' top shepherds and their collies descend on the small village of Llansteffan in south Wales as we host Countryfile's One Man and His Dog 2018. Show more
Discover 11,128,835 listings and 280,357 playable programmes from the BBC
The British Isles' top shepherds and their collies descend on the small village of Llansteffan in south Wales as we host Countryfile's One Man and His Dog 2018. Show more